You must ensure that it meets current safety standards, and is free of hazards that could cause harm during sleep. It should be well-constructed and sturdy, with no loose pieces that could get caught on clothing or create the risk of choking. It is also important to follow the manufacturer's guidelines for assembly and use and regularly inspect the crib for indications of wear or damage.
The first thing you need to check is the space between the slats. It should be no more than 2 and 3/8 inches, to prevent your baby's head or legs from getting caught between them. You should also be able to easily reach and see your baby in the crib. If not, the slats should be broader and not as close together.
Another aspect of the crib that you should be aware of is the mattress support system. It must be adjustable to various heights, so that you can lower the mattress as your baby grows. This will decrease the chance of your child climbing out of the crib as is a common situation as they begin to crawl.
A fitted sheet that is able to fit the bed securely and a solid and stable structure are additional security features to be looking for. You should also choose a crib that has fixed sides rather than one with drop sides, which could be hazardous for your baby. It is also recommended to share a room as your baby for the first six months or so, and then transfer them to their own bedroom once they are old enough to be watched while sleeping alone.
In the end, you must ensure that the crib is positioned away from windows and radiators, and that any dangling objects like curtains or blind cords are out of their reach. Also, you should remove any items that could pose the risk of choking such as blankets or pillows. Be wary of purchasing second-hand cribs since they may not be in compliance with current safety standards or have been recalled for Best crib Newborn other reasons.

Mattress
A crib mattress that is washable can come in handy for newborns. Spitting up from diapers, baby spills and other accidents can leave mattresses damp and filthy, leading to mildew and bacteria that may affect infants. Find a mattress cover that can be wiped down with a cloth or scrubbed with mild cleaner. Also, select a mattress cover that is waterproof to help prevent fluids from leaking into the mattress and causing health problems.
Look for a mattress that is rated for up to 10 years so it is suitable for toddlers. Many of the mattresses we've reviewed here are reversible, with a toddler and infant side. This allows you to use them from the time of birth until your child is ready to move on to their own bed size.
A firm crib mattress is best for infants, because it will provide the most support to their growing spines. A mattress that is extremely firm helps reduce the chance of SIDS, which is more likely to occur when an infant's head sinks into a soft mattress.
If you are looking for a mattress for your crib that is firm, check the label to make sure it is in compliance with Consumer Product Safety Commission (CPSC) standards. The CPSC requires that mattresses be tested for waterproofing, flammability, lead and other chemicals that might pose risk to infants. There are also certifications such as Greenguard, CertiPUR and GOTS which show that the mattress has been tested for volatile organic compounds that may cause harm to babies' respiratory and nervous systems.
